Definitions

(noun) a mood that expresses an intention to influence the listener's behavior. Synonyms: imperative mood, jussive mood, imperative form.
· ·
Noun Definition 1
(noun) some duty that is essential and urgent.
· ·
Noun Definition 2
(adj) requiring attention or action. Synonyms: imperative (vs. beseeching). Examples: "As nuclear weapons proliferate, preventing war becomes imperative." "Requests that grew more and more imperative."
· ·
Adjective Definition 1
(adj) relating to verbs in the imperative mood.
